In yin yoga we hold and soften into deep passive stretches for extended periods of time. Yin targets the connective tissues in the body, which fosters relaxation and enhances flexibility. Slow paced yin encourages a meditative state, allowing you to calm your mind, balm your spirit, and nourish your body.

Restorative yoga promotes rest and respite. We will utilize props such as bolsters and blankets in each pose to provide support, comfort, and release. The gentle practice of restorative yoga allows you to power down, suspend effort, and enter into quietude and peace.
